Çatalköy Main Road and Structural Risk

 

Why Do the Same Types of Accidents Occur at the Same Points?

 

 

The Çatalköy main road is one of the most heavily used corridors on the eastern Kyrenia axis. When daily traffic volume, settlement layout, and road geometry combine, this road produces recurring risks at specific points. Accidents often appear random at first glance; however, once the road’s structure is examined, it becomes clear that this repetition is systematic, not coincidental.

 

This article explains why risk on the Çatalköy main road concentrates at the same locations.

 

 

 

 

Road Character: Continuous Flow, Sudden Interruptions

 

 

The defining feature of the Çatalköy main road is the following:

 

  • Traffic flow is generally continuous
  • That flow is frequently disrupted by unexpected entrances and exits

 

 

Residential site access points, side roads, and gradient changes force drivers to make sudden decisions. This creates an environment where error becomes likely rather than exceptional.

 

 

 

 

Visibility and Distance Perception Issues

 

 

On the Çatalköy main road:

 

  • Certain sections are perceived as wide
  • Lane tolerance is, in reality, low
  • Oncoming vehicle distance is often misjudged

 

 

Especially in mildly curved sections, drivers behave as if they have more usable road space than the road actually allows. This directly increases side contact incidents and lane violations.

 

 

 

 

The Normalization of Speed

 

 

On this road, speed stops feeling like speed and becomes habit.

 

  • Long straight sections suppress the sensation of speed
  • Transitions through residential areas do not sufficiently slow traffic
  • By the time a driver perceives danger, the remaining distance is minimal

 

 

As a result, many incidents on the Çatalköy main road begin with late realization.

 

 

 

 

Why the Same Points?

 

 

Because the risk-producing factors are fixed:

 

  • Road gradient does not change
  • Entry and exit points remain the same
  • Visibility breaks occur at the same locations every day

 

 

This causes accidents to cluster geographically.

 

 

 

 

Initial Insurance Assessment Perspective

 

 

In damage claims originating from the Çatalköy main road:

 

  • The incident location repeats
  • Damage types show strong similarity
  • Time windows often overlap

 

 

These patterns are the first indicators that the road carries structural risk.
